Welcome to The Main Character, our weekly section dedicated to celebrating the trailblazers and powerful figures in the kingdom. This week, we shine the spotlight on a woman whose strategic vision is opening Eswatini’s borders to the world: Chunky Dlamini.

We chose Dlamini as our Main Character because she stands as the powerful driving force behind the promotion of Eswatini as a premier global destination.

Her ascension to the position of Head of Marketing at the Eswatini Tourism Authority (ETA) in October 2024 marks the culmination of nearly a decade of dedicated, results-driven service to the nation’s tourism goals. With a Master of Business Administration-Strategy from the Namibia Business School and MBA-Strategy, she brings both deep-seated institutional knowledge having served as Marketing Manager from July 2016 and advanced strategic acumen to her current role.

Her leadership is directly responsible for designing the campaigns that attract visitors, preserve local heritage and boost the national economy. In all this, she is consistently the epitome of elegance and chic.

Dlamini’s impact has been highly visible throughout 2025. She has been instrumental in placing Eswatini on the regional map, notably representing the ETA at a major regional tourism event in Mpumalanga, South Africa, in August.

Furthermore, she led the highly engaging ‘Spin and Win’ competition at the Trade Fair 2025 in August, creating memorable visitor experiences that translate into positive brand recognition. Earlier in the year, her voice was key in driving the successful Easter tourism campaign in March.

Through her strategic focus and visible leadership, Dlamini is not just promoting a destination; she is defining its global brand. She exemplifies the powerful combination of education, experience and relentless dedication required to lead a national mandate in the competitive international tourism market.
